Quote by Marvin Harris

“When a woman gives birth to a child, the child needs to be able to digest the mother's milk; but when this child is old enough to begin to eat other foods, there is some switching off of this ability to consume milk.”

Marvin Harris

Marvin Harris, born on August 18, 1927, and died on October 25, 2001, was a renowned American anthropologist. His research focused on cultural anthropology, the origins of agriculture, and human ecology, which had a profound impact on the development of modern anthropology. more
